These days, finding an affordable place to live in the Toms Creek area can be challenging. Home prices in Toms Creek are now at a median cost of $108,200, lower than the Virginia average of $323,261.
The average cost of rent is $496/mo in Toms Creek, primarily driven by the current value of real estate in the Toms Creek area. While nearly 44.75% of residents own their homes outright in Toms Creek, 29.76% rent.
Housing affordability isn’t just about home prices, though. The average household income in Toms Creek is $4,472 per month. Households that rent pay about 11.09% of their income on rent here.
